Armasourcing vs Upwork: Managed VA Partner vs Freelance Marketplace

If you are deciding between Armasourcing and Upwork, you are not just choosing where to hire. You are choosing how hiring will work inside your business.

  • Armasourcing is a managed, agency-style solution built for businesses that want a dedicated VA and a guided hiring and onboarding process.

  • Upwork is a freelance marketplace built for speed and flexibility, where you can hire almost any skill, but you handle most of the vetting and management.

This guide keeps it simple and practical so you can choose based on your goals, timeline, and tolerance for hiring risk.

The Core Difference

Armasourcing helps you hire through a managed system, typically focused on long-term roles and consistent delivery.

Upwork helps you hire through an open marketplace, typically best for one-off tasks, specialized projects, or building a flexible bench of freelancers.

Neither model is “better.” The best choice depends on what you need and how much time you can spend managing people.

Comparison at a Glance

Feature Armasourcing Upwork
Business Model Managed VA partner (curated hiring + support) Open freelance marketplace (self-service hiring)
Speed to Hire Usually slower than a marketplace (matching and onboarding) Often fast (job post → proposals → hire)
Vetting Screening and matching handled for you Client must screen, test, and verify candidates
Management More guided support and structure You manage the freelancer directly
Risk Protection Usually guarantee-based and process-based Platform protections like disputes, funded milestones, and time tracking
Best For Dedicated roles, long-term support, scaling operations Specialists, one-off tasks, short projects, fast experiments

Upwork: What a Marketplace Does Really Well

Upwork is excellent when you need speed, variety, and specialization.

You can hire for almost any skill, at almost any price point. If you have clear scope and strong SOPs, Upwork can be a powerhouse.

Where Upwork shines

  • Fast hiring and quick experiments

  • Access to specialists (design, dev, paid ads, automation, analytics)

  • Flexible staffing (hire per project, per month, per milestone)

But here’s the reality
Upwork is not a hiring system. It is a marketplace. That means the outcome depends heavily on how you:

  • write the job post

  • screen candidates

  • run paid trials

  • define “done”

  • manage delivery

If you do not have a process, marketplace hiring can feel like roulette.

Accountability and Work Verification

One advantage of Upwork is transparent time tracking for hourly contracts.

Upwork’s Work Diary documentation states the time tracker can take screenshots every ten minutes while the timer runs, which helps clients verify work activity.
Work Diary (Upwork Support)

That is useful for hourly tasks, especially when you are hiring someone new. It does not guarantee quality, but it can reduce uncertainty around whether time was spent working.

FAQs

Is Upwork good for hiring a virtual assistant?

Yes, especially if you run a short paid trial, define weekly outcomes, and have clear SOPs. Upwork gives you access to many VAs at different price points, but you still need a screening process.

Why do some businesses prefer a managed partner instead of a marketplace?

Because they want the result of hiring without spending weeks recruiting, testing, onboarding, and replacing. Managed models are typically built for long-term roles where consistency matters.

What should I do if I want the best result on Upwork?

Keep the job scope tight, ask for a short paid test, and define “done” in writing. Then scale hours only after performance is proven.
